I just went through this whole thing a week ago and what I finally settled on was the Leica C Lux. My criteria was RAW, APS-C or 1” sensor, compact, zoom, pop-up flash and full mode control. Tilt screen is not a concern for me.
I'm surprised more people haven't mentioned the Leica C-Lux or D-Lux options here. I've been using a Leica D-Lux 6 for several years and have been very impressed with the quality of the images I get from it. For more "serious" work, I'll take my D850 or Leica M10, but for fishing trips, etc., where the camera is just going to get tossed in a backpack for quick shots, the Leica C-Lux or D-Lux cameras are a great choice.
